CVE-2026-7429

4.6 · MEDIUM
Published Apr 30, 2026 CWE-79 EPSS 0.17% (6th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2026-7429 is a medium-severity vulnerability. It was published on April 30, 2026 and has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 4.6 (MEDIUM).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 3.1 base score of 4.6, rated MEDIUM. It can be exploited remotely over the network. Some level of privileges is required for exploitation.

Technical Description

SSCMS v7.4.0 contains a reflected cross-site scripting vulnerability in the STL processing endpoint that allows attackers to execute arbitrary JavaScript by crafting malicious STL template payloads that are decrypted and returned without proper sanitization. Attackers can exploit improper output encoding in the /api/stl/actions/dynamic endpoint to inject executable JavaScript into JSON responses, leading to session hijacking, phishing attacks, and unauthorized actions performed on behalf of users.
